If you decide to purchase an ethanol-based biofuel fire, it is essential to purchase high quality fuel. Always ensure that you're using the correct fuel for your burner and keep it topped up with fresh ethanol fuel. To prevent harm to your fireplace, do not add water to the tank or attempt to extinguish it with a blower. This could cause serious injury.
To completely end the fire in your bio ethanol ensure that you allow at least 20 minutes after the flame is no more visible. Then, close the lid of your burner using the damper tool that comes with it in a quick, yet gentle manner. This will rob the fuel of oxygen and thereby extinguish the flame. Don't try to blow out the flame or use water as it could ruin your fireplace.
Safe to use
Ethanol fireplaces are a secure and easy method of adding a warm focal point your home without the need for a chimney or a flue system. They utilize bioethanol, an inert liquid that burns cleanly and produces less carbon dioxide than other forms of fuel. Additionally, there is no smoke that is produced by the fireplace so it's ideal for people who are sensitive to irritants.
As with all fire-producing devices fireplaces that use ethanol can be dangerous if they are not properly used. This is particularly relevant when it comes time to set up, refill, light and manage the flames. It is important to use the right amount of fuel. In addition to the amount recommended, it can cause the fire to explode and catch things in flames.
Keep away from the flame while it is burning. The marble fireplace should be placed in a well-ventilated area and it's a good idea keep children and pets away from the fire as well. It's also a good idea not to open the door when the fireplace is lit.
Furthermore, it's crucial to keep a fire extinguisher that is class B close to the fireplace in case of an emergency. It's a good idea to also follow the manufacturer's guidelines regarding the placement of the fireplace and refilling it. For instance certain fireplaces that use ethanol fires require that they remain within certain distances of clearance from the combustible objects. Certain ethanol fireplaces can only be permitted to operate in rooms that are ventilated to a sufficient degree.
If you are buying an ethanol fireplace, stick to one that is certified by the UL. This certification guarantees that the product has met all safety standards and has been thoroughly tested. Additionally, selecting a brand with a warranty that is extended will provide you with assurance that the product fails.
A bioethanol fireplace that has been certified by UL will come with an stainless-steel burner box. The biofuel is then put inside and then lit. One litre of fuel will provide about 3.5 hours of warmth.
